Vessels refer to various types of containers that are used to hold and transport liquids or other substances. They can be large or small, and made from various materials, including glass, plastic, metal, and ceramic. Synonyms for vessels include receptacles, containers, jars, bottles, casks, kegs, tanks, tubs, buckets, and flasks. Depending on the context in which the word is used, some other suitable synonyms include bowls, dishes, pots, pans, pitchers, jugs, and cups. The choice of a synonym often depends on the size, shape, and function of the object being described, as well as the tone or style of the writing.

How to use "Vessels" in context?
Different vessels come in different shapes, sizes and materials. They have been used since ancient times to store, transport and store food. Some of the most famous vessels are wine glasses, tea cups, urns and jugs. Vessels can be made out of materials such as clay, porcelain, metal and glass.
